无法打开服务器文件夹可能是由多种原因导致的,包括但不限于:
首先,确保当前用户具有访问该文件夹的权限。可以通过以下步骤检查和修改权限:
# 检查文件夹权限
ls -ld /path/to/folder
# 修改文件夹权限(例如,给予所有用户读写执行权限)
chmod -R 777 /path/to/folder
# 修改文件夹所有者(例如,将文件夹所有者改为当前用户)
chown -R your_username:your_group /path/to/folder
确保服务器与客户端之间的网络连接正常。可以通过以下命令检查网络连接:
ping server_ip_address
如果网络连接存在问题,可以尝试重启网络设备或联系网络管理员。
使用文件系统检查工具检查服务器上的文件系统是否存在问题:
# 对ext4文件系统进行检查
fsck.ext4 /dev/sda1
# 对XFS文件系统进行检查
xfs_repair /dev/sda1
检查服务器的配置文件,确保没有阻止文件夹访问的配置。例如,检查NFS配置文件 /etc/exports
或 Samba配置文件 /etc/samba/smb.conf
。
确保防火墙或安全软件没有阻止对文件夹的访问。可以通过以下命令检查和修改防火墙规则:
# 查看防火墙状态
sudo ufw status
# 允许特定端口访问
sudo ufw allow 22/tcp
对于安全软件,可以暂时禁用它们以排除干扰,然后重新尝试访问文件夹。
这个问题可能出现在多种场景中,例如:
通过以上步骤,您应该能够找到并解决无法打开服务器文件夹的问题。如果问题仍然存在,建议进一步检查服务器日志或联系技术支持。
领取专属 10元无门槛券
手把手带您无忧上云